Peugeot 207 CC 1.6 THP 16v

(2006 model)

Brief specs of 2006 Peugeot 207 CC 1.6 THP 16v

2-door 2+2-seater drophead coupé (convertible coupé), petrol (gasoline) 4-cylinder 16-valve straight (inline) engine, DOHC (double overhead camshafts, twin cam), 1598 cm3 / 97.5 cu in / 97.5 cu in, 110.4 kW / 148.0 hp / 148.0 hp @ 5800 rpm / 5800 rpm / 5800 rpm, 240.0 N·m / 177.0 lb·ft / 177.0 lb·ft @ 1400 rpm / 1400 rpm / 1400 rpm, manual 5-speed transmission, front wheel drive, 210 km/h / 131 mph / 131 mph top speed, consumption 7.2 l/100km / 39.2 mpg-UK / 32.7 mpg-US

How does my driving record affect my insurance premium?

The premium you pay is a direct reflection of your driving record for the past three to five years depending on the insurance company. Insurance companies order driving records from the DMV of your residence state and from other states where you've been licensed. Statistics show that drivers with tickets and accidents are more likely to have accidents than drivers with clean records.
